The'A(i), B, C's of AI literacy - the literacy AI show' (2025/26) is a 90 minute, dynamic performance/presentation hosted by Keith McDonald, founder and Chief Curator of Toronto’s “the literacy AI project”. Keith covers four specific must knows for becoming AI literate in a fun, easy to understand way and also presents a compelling case for making Artificial Intelligence literacy a must have in schools and in business.

There are four “must knows” to make a person AI literate:

(1) Recognize AI is everywhere:

(2) Understand algorithms

(3) Recognize how algorithms reflect bias and

(4) Understand how to use your power as a consumer of AI.​
